Laravel 请求:获取请求对象
获取请求对象
可以通过依赖注入的方式来获取当前的 HTTP 请求对象,在你控制器的方法中注入 Illuminate\Http\Request
类。传入的请求会自动由服务容器注入:
<?php
namespace App\Http\Controllers;
use Illuminate\Http\Request;
class UserController extends Controller
{
/**
* 创建一个新用户。
*
* @param Request $request
* @return Response
*/
public function store(Request $request)
{
$name = $request->input('name');
//
}
}
你也可以使用 request()
辅助函数来获取当前请求对象:
$request = request();